Taro Logo

Senior Software Engineer, CSP

A global hospitality platform founded in 2007 that connects hosts offering unique stays with guests, having facilitated over 2 billion guest arrivals worldwide.
$191,000 - $223,000
Machine Learning
Senior Software Engineer
Remote
5,000+ Employees
5+ years of experience
AI

Description For Senior Software Engineer, CSP

Airbnb is seeking a Senior Software Engineer to join their Community Support Platform (CSP) organization, specifically working on the AI Assistant Product Evaluation team within the Core Machine Learning team. This role is at the intersection of Machine Learning and Customer Support, focusing on driving CSxAI initiatives through Generative AI implementation.

The position involves developing and optimizing scalable engineering evaluation solutions for Airbnb's Generative AI products. You'll be working with a cross-functional team of engineers specializing in machine learning, Conversational AI, and backend development to shape the future of Airbnb's Community Support experience. The role requires expertise in productionizing and optimizing machine learning models, particularly LLM-as-a-Judge systems, and building evaluation frameworks for Conversational AI products.

As a senior engineer, you'll be responsible for designing and implementing data pipelines, collaborating with infrastructure teams, and working closely with machine learning engineers to resolve scalability challenges. The position requires strong technical skills in Python/Java, experience with data engineering, and understanding of machine learning systems.

The role offers competitive compensation ranging from $191,000 to $223,000 USD, plus potential bonus, equity, and Employee Travel Credits. This is a remote position within the US, though it may require occasional office visits or offsite meetings. The ideal candidate will have 5+ years of industry experience, strong programming skills, and the ability to work effectively with cross-functional teams.

Airbnb, founded in 2007, has grown into a global platform with over 5 million hosts and 2 billion guest arrivals worldwide. The company is committed to diversity and inclusion, providing equal opportunities and reasonable accommodations for all qualified candidates. This role offers an exciting opportunity to work at the cutting edge of AI technology while contributing to Airbnb's mission of creating authentic community connections through travel experiences.

Last updated 5 hours ago

Responsibilities For Senior Software Engineer, CSP

  • Productionize and optimize machine learning models and data systems
  • Collaborate with infrastructure engineering teams on evaluation framework
  • Work with machine learning engineers to resolve productivity and feature pain points
  • Participate in architecture design, implementation and testing
  • Work with cross-functional partners to identify opportunities and drive engineering decisions
  • Support code quality, operational excellence, and shared learning

Requirements For Senior Software Engineer, CSP

Python
Java
  • 5+ years industry engineering experience
  • BS, MS or PhD in CS or related field
  • Strong programming (Python/Java) and data engineering skills
  • Understanding of data structures and problem solving approaches
  • Proven ability to design, productionize, and optimize batch and real-time data pipelines
  • Comfortable navigating ambiguity and ownership of problem definitions
  • Strong collaboration and communication abilities
  • Experience working with GraphQL and REST APIs

Benefits For Senior Software Engineer, CSP

Equity
  • Employee Travel Credits
  • Bonus
  • Equity
  • Benefits package

Interested in this job?

Jobs Related To Airbnb Senior Software Engineer, CSP